Biography of Big Brother 5 US

Big Brother 5 US premiered on July 6, 2004, and concluded on September 24, 2004. This season featured 14 contestants who entered the Big Brother house, where they would be monitored by cameras 24/7. Each week, houseguests faced the challenge of nominations, evictions, and competitions that tested their strategic skills and social dynamics.
